SmCo magnets are widely used in applications in which high operating temperature and high corrosion and oxidation resistance are crucial. These samarium cobalt magnetic discs are made of an alloy of samarium and cobalt. Their strength is similar to neodymium magnets.
According to the different components of the SmCo5 and Sm2Co17, respectively, they are the first generation and the two generation rare earth permanent magnetic material. Samarium cobalt magnet is mainly formed by the metal samarium, cobalt and some other rare earth elements of the permanent magnet.It has a high magnetic energy product, super low temperature coefficient,and the operating temperature can up to 300 ℃.At the same time, it has a strong corrosion resistance and oxidation resistance. Samarium cobalt (SmCo) is a type of rare-earth magnet that has the ability to operate in high temperatures and has superior resistance to corrosion. SmCo permanent magnets are characterized by excellent resistance against rust and oxidation and high-performance consistency at temperature 200°C -300°C.
